What is a FuturePlan and what does the role involve?

FuturePlan is a national retirement services provider that offers solutions for retirement plan design, administration, and compliance. Professionals working at FuturePlan, such as retirement plan consultants or administrators, help businesses set up and manage retirement plans like 401(k)s and pension plans. Their role typically involves working with clients to ensure their plans comply with legal regulations, assisting with plan design, and providing guidance on plan operations. They also help with employee education and support employers through the complexities of retirement plan administration.

FuturePlan is the nation's largest third-party administrator (TPA) of retirement plans, partnering with advisors in all 50 states. FuturePlan delivers the best of both worlds: high-touch personalized service from local TPAs backed by the strength and security of a large national firm, Ascensus. Our roots go back decades, with nearly 30 outstanding legacy firms now joined together to deliver unmatched levels of service, innovation and expertise to a fast-growing client base from coast to coast. The FuturePlan team includes more than 500 credentialed plan professionals, 60 actuaries, and one of the industry's largest in-house ERISA teams. Learn more at FuturePlan.com.

Section 1: Position Summary

Compliance position that has an advanced understanding of all plan types and facilitates more complex interactions with the Plan Consultants.

Section 2: Job Functions, Essential Duties and Responsibilities

  • Ability to successfully complete and support the work outlined for the Compliance Associate roles

  • Reads and comprehends retirement plan provisions from plan documents, summaries of plan provisions, and related plan materials to ensure accuracy and compliance with regulations.

  • Understands, considers and applies legislation and regulations, including but not limited to IRS, DOL, and ERISA, when preparing, analyzing and interpreting information

  • Supports DOL, IRS, and Large plan audits

  • Supports the Plan Consultants in resolving operational and compliance issues related to qualified plans

  • Is responsible for plan administration, compliance and testing for identified blocks of business

  • Tracks and monitors job progress to ensure that all necessary data is requested and received in order to meet compliance deadlines

  • Prepares annual valuation and compliance reports for Clients

  • Provides detailed consultations with Plan Consultant in drafting plan documents, plan amendments, and other legal documents

  • Supports and completes assigned quality assurance reviews
